Energy prices in Mexico, particularly Locational Marginal Prices (LMPs), are closely tied to natural gas prices, given that natural gas is the dominant fuel for thermal generation in the country.

Energy prices in Mexico, particularly Locational Marginal Prices (LMPs), are closely tied to natural gas prices, given that natural gas is the dominant fuel for thermal generation in the country.

In 2023 and the first half of 2024, the average price of natural gas used for power generation in Mexico, derived from Henry Hub and Waha prices, was approximately 2.38 USD/MMBTU. This relatively low-price environment helped to moderate electricity costs, despite the increased demand and.

Household electricity prices in Mexico amounted to 11 U.S. dollar cents per kilowatt-hour in December 2024. Residential electricity prices have increased steadily in the country since the end of 2020, when they were at 8.2 U.S. dollar cents per kilowatt-hour. Still, Mexico was among the countries.

The average electricity price in Mexico has increased from 119.52 USD/MWh in 2022 to 151.60 USD/MWh in 2023. Since 2017, the average electricity price in Mexico has fluctuated between 111.14 USD/MWh (2017) and 151.60 USD/MWh (2023). The top amount of capacity installed in Mexico in 2023 was in.

Average gas prices dropped by 38% in 2023 to US$1.6c/kWh for both industry and households (back to 2017 levels), after an 11% increase in 2022 and a doubling in 2021. Prices for industry are equivalent to those in the United States, but prices for households are 70% lower. Total energy consumption.

How much energy is consumed per capita in 2024?

Prices for industry are equivalent to those in the United States, but prices for households are 70% lower. Total energy consumption per capita is 1.4 toe and electricity consumption per capita reached around 2 500 kWh (2024). Total energy consumption increased by around 3%/year on average from 2020 to 2023, and remained stable in 2024 (186 Mtoe).
